As a Costume/Cosmetology Technician you will work with the Cast of our Broadway/West End Style Musical Theater Production Shows and ship wide Entertainment Offerings by providing costuming support, stage makeup assistance and styling, care and maintenance of performer wigs.

You will report to Senior Technician Costume

Responsibilities :
  • Oversee the care and maintenance of all Cosmetology associated with ship wide Entertainment offerings
  • Maintain, style and care for all theatrical wigs
  • Assist performers with stage makeup including airbrush and prosthetic applications
  • Inventory cosmetology supplies
  • Help with the care of all costumes including laundering, hand sewing and machine stitching
  • Run dressing tracks for shows, set costumes, and assist with quick changes
  • Ensure the integrity of all entertainment events ship wide

Basic Qualifications :
  • Minimum two years of industry related experience
  • Skills with styling, care and maintenance of theatrical wigs
  • Knowledge of stage makeup applications including air brushing and prosthetics
  • Experience in a theatrical environment including running dressing tracks and quick changes
  • Familiarity with hand sewing and machine stitching

This is a SHIPBOARD role

You must:
  • Be genuinely interested in a career at sea and willing to live and work onboard a Disney Cruise Line vessel
  • Be willing to follow and perform safety role, emergency responsibilities and associated responsibilities as specified in the ship Assembly Plan
  • Be willing to uphold the general safety management responsibilities as specified in the Safety Management System in areas and operations under their control
  • If applicable, be willing to share a confined cabin with other crew members and appreciative of working and living in a multicultural environment that has strict rules and regulations

Your Responsibilities:

  • Have a valid passport and C1/D Seaman's visa (DCL will provide you with documents to obtain this)
  • Complete a pre-employment medical
  • Obtain a criminal background check
  • Bring approved work shoes
